What are the responsibilities and job description for the Instructional Coach position at International Leadership of Texas?
Primary Purpose:
Provides coaching and support to classroom teachers to ensure the continuous development of instructional skills among assigned teachers. Evaluate the performance of assigned classroom teachers.
Qualifications:
Education/Certification:
Bachelor’s degree from accredited university
Valid Texas teaching certificate preferred
Special Knowledge/Skills:
Knowledge of curriculum design and implementation
Ability to interpret data and evaluate instruction programs and teaching effectiveness
Ability to develop and deliver training to adult learners
Strong organizational, communication, and interpersonal skills
Experience:
Three years of teaching experience in subject area assigned
Major Responsibilities and Duties:
Staff Development
1. Work collaboratively with assigned classroom teachers to establish realistic and measureable objectives related to both the teacher’s individual professional development and student learning.
2. Support the continuous professional growth and improvement of teacher instructional skills through coaching and collaborative problem solving.
3. Observe classroom instruction and provide feedback and coaching to classroom teachers to facilitate improvement and innovation. Demonstrate teaching strategies with students in classroom.
4. Evaluate teacher effectiveness in accordance with established district programs.
5. Plan and provide appropriate staff development for teachers, administrators, and staff.
Instructional and Program Management
6. Work with teachers to analyze and interpret student data and use findings to develop and apply instructional strategies.
7. Develop curricular or behavioral support materials as needed.
8. Disseminate information regarding current research and significant developments on the state and national levels in area assigned.
Other
9. Compile, maintain, and file all reports, records, and other documents required.
10. Comply with policies established by federal and state law, State Board of Education rule, and local board policy.
11. Follow district safety protocols and emergency procedures.
12. Any and all other duties as assigned by your immediate supervisor.
